自学JAVA 编程的学习流程

来源:互联网 发布:网页相册制作软件 编辑:程序博客网 时间:2024/05/02 13:35

Java 学习流程

第一章 java语言的概述及java的特性

———掌握如何配置环境变量和JDK

第二章 java的基本语法

———标识符  就是类 属性 方法的命名规范

——— 八种基本的数据类型 及类型间的转换

———四类运算符 逻辑运算符 算术运算符 位移运算符 三元运算符

———基本的循环语句  if--else  while  switch --case  for

———数组的引入   一维数组  二维数组

第三章  面向对象

      ———面向对象学习的三条主线 类的成员(类  属性 方法 代码块  内部类),面向对象的三大特性(继承 封装 多态),关键字

      ———面向对象思想的具体化 类、方法 、属性的设计

      ———局部变量和全局变量

      ———继承性  类与类之间的的一种关系 该特性中穿插着super  this  extends等三个关键字 同时引出了一个方法的重写的概念

     ———封装性  为了保证类的安全性 将类内部成员私有化进而实现类的封装 该特性中穿插着 public protected default private 四种权限修饰符

      ———多态性  类的多态性是由重写和重载方法来实现的

重写指的是在继承中当父类方法无法满足子类方法的时候子类重写父类方法构成重写

重载 指的是同一个类中方法名相同参数列表不同构成方法的重载

第四章  类的高级特性

     ———Object 的中的方法tostring()  equals()

     ———包装类  integer

     ———Static 关键字 分别修饰类 方法  属性 内部类 代码块

由于Static 修饰的生命周期要早于非Static修饰的 及用Static修饰是随着类的创建而创建的而非Static修饰的只是在调用的时候才创建

修饰类表示该类为内部类  修饰属性时一般表示属性共有属性

     ———Final 关键字 分别修饰类方法  属性  final表示常量

Final 修饰类时代表该类是不能被继承的 Final修饰方法该方法就是不能被重写 Final修饰属性表示该属性为常量一般大写 配合Static表示为全局变量

———Abstract  关键字 修饰类和方法abstract修饰类时表示该类为抽象类抽象类和接口的唯一区别在于 抽象类中可以有类的实现但是接口中是不能有实现类的,abstract修饰方法表示该方法为抽象方法及方法中没有具体的方法实现 只是提供了该接口定义具体的实现由子类来实现。凡是有抽象方法所在的类都是抽象类,但是抽象类中不一定全是抽象方法。

第五章 异常

Java中出现的不正常情况都称之为异常

 异常包含两个一种error 程序员不需要去处理的异常 另一种就是exception 需要处理的异常exception 又分为运行时异常和编译时异常 常见的运行时异常 有算术异常 类转换异常 空指针异常 数组下标越界 常见的异常处理有两种及抓抛模型

异常中穿插的关键字  throws 声明一个异常 throw 抛出异常  try申明可能出现异常的代码块 catch捕获异常 finally肯定要执行的代码

第六章  集合

集合就是存放数据的容器

集合分两大块 包括collectionMap  collection接口 又包含list有序可重复 和set无序不重复两个子接口。

Collection常见的方法有15种方法

 

 

 

 

 

 

 

 

0 0
原创粉丝点击